Description
NVIDIA is seeking an experienced Solutions Architect to help bridge the gap between design and deployment of large-scale AI and HPC GPU infrastructure. The successful candidate will be part of the NVIDIA team focused on supporting customers as they build the next-generation GPU infrastructure for their customers.
Responsibilities:
- Collaborate with NVIDIA Cloud Partners to create, implement, and operate NVIDIA's innovative hardware and software solutions.
- Partner with Sales Account Managers and other business leads to identify and secure business opportunities for NVIDIA products and solutions.
- Act as primary technical support for customers during development, construction, and production of extensive GPU cloud infrastructure throughout the customer lifecycle.
- Conduct regular technical customer meetings for project/product details, feature discussions, introduction to new technologies, and debugging sessions.
- Work with customers to build Proofs of Concept (PoCs) for solutions addressing critical business needs by building out networking and compute infrastructure.
- Prepare and deliver technical content to customers, including presentations and workshops.
- Analyze and develop joint solutions for customer performance and scaling issues.
Requirements:
- BS/MS/PhD in Electrical/Computer Engineering, Computer Science, Physics, or other Engineering fields, or equivalent experience.
- Motivation and skills to own and drive technical engagements with customers throughout the full customer lifecycle.
- 7+ years of Solution Engineering (or similar Sales Engineering, Cloud Engineering) experience working directly with partners and customers.
- Experience crafting and deploying large-scale cluster environments.
- Practical expertise in data center design, development, and execution for AI and HPC.
- Efficient time management and ability to balance multiple tasks. Ability to communicate ideas clearly through documents, presentations, etc.
Preferred Qualifications:
- Practical familiarity with NVIDIA hardware (such as GPUs, ETH/IB networking components, storage, etc.) within extensive AI and HPC cluster settings.
- Practical knowledge of NVIDIA systems technology, such as NCCL, DCGM, UFM, Mission Control, Base Command Manager, etc.
- Background with at-scale GPU systems, encompassing performance testing, AI benchmarking, and more.
- Practical involvement in cluster administration and coordination (SLURM, K8s, etc.).
